Margin of Safety The Ira Company has sales of $800,000, and the break-even point in sales dollars is $664,000. Determine the Ira company's margin of safety as a percent of current sales. %

Answer:

17%

Step-by-step explanation:

Margin of safety = (sales - sales at break-even point ) / sales × 100 = $ 800 000 - $ 664 000 / $ 800 000 × 100 = 17%
